Pic Post! Madonna does "Sticky & Sweet" in London

Madonna kicked off the European leg of her "Sticky & Sweet" world tour in London over the weekend, and the fifty-year old superstar displayed more vitality than a performer half her age.

Of all gay allies Madonna has perhaps engendered the most debate, with opinions ranging from "crass opportunist" to "the greatest gay icon", but like Michael Jackson (who she paid tribute to at the London concert), there's no denying the impact she's had on pop music.
